Depending on your engine combo (cam, intake...) you might need to go with a lower vacuum rated power valve (4.5 or 5.5) if it's going into a boat.
Have you checked to see how much vacuum your engine is producing at idle? If you have a larger than stock cam there is a good chance the 6.5 power valves will cause a rich condition because of the lower vacuum.
The 6.5 power vavles are a generic "standard" for most street vehicles and will probably have to be adjusted for your application.

Personally, on the 3310, I've had better luck at squaring the jets on all corners, leaving the powervalve alone and using the lightest (Yellow) spring in the vacuum actuator (Rolls in play quicker and since there is NO power valve on the secondaries, gives them the head start they need to be seamless, which MIGHT have you jetting down to compensate for this if overly rich). Mind you, I mostly did these on 2-4bbl installs......I beleive larger carbs are really needed on single carb installs, but that is strictly my opinion.

A couple things to check while you are doing it is metering block flatness and flatness of the bowls gasket surfaces as well as the carb body itself. A lot of times they get over tightened and warp and cause weird leaks that lead to symptoms that defy logic. A straightedge is fine, I use a surface plate, but I'm spoiled.
As Crewcheif and a couple others said, these are very different than setting up the carbs for "street" use. We truly only have 3 throttle settings....Idle, WFO, and a specific (Completely dependant on the boat, setup, preference, etc, but will ALWAYS be the same RPM number for that boat once you find what it is.....) mid throttle position for cruising. And THAT is why dialing in on the water, reading your plugs, is so important.
